PM inaugurates Rs 27,000-crore development projects in Chhattisgarh

NEW DELHI: Prime Minister Narendra Modi, On October 3, 2023, inaugurated and dedicated a slew of developmental initiatives in Chhattisgarh, totalling an investment of Rs 27,000 crore. The projects include the NMDC Steel’s integrated steel plant at Nagarnar in Bastar district, which boasts an impressive valuation of over Rs 23,800 crore and a production capacity of three million tonnes annually. In addition to this, PM Modi also inaugurated several road and railway infrastructure projects in the state.

Further enhancing the state’s connectivity, the Prime Minister launched the Taroki-Raipur DEMU train service, linking Taroki to the broader Indian rail network. Additionally, efforts to enhance the infrastructure at Jagdalpur railway station were initiated. This upgrade is part of the larger Amrit Bharat Station initiative, a nationwide drive aiming to refurbish over 1,300 railway stations.

Speaking on the occasion, Modi emphasized the importance of holistic development, asserting that the dream of a progressive nation can only be realized when every state, district, and village progresses in unison.

The Prime Minister highlighted the central government’s commitment to infrastructure growth, and said the Union Budget for the fiscal year ending March 2024 earmarked a significant Rs 10 lakh crore as capital expenditure, a 33.3% hike from the previous year and representing 3.3% of India’s GDP.

The Prime Minister also highlighted Chhattisgarh’s pivotal role in steel production, underscoring the importance of the Nagarnarsteel plant. He said that the steel plant will provide employment opportunities to approximately 50,000 youth from Bastar and nearby regions. Sprawling across 1,980 acres, the facility is adept at producing premium-grade steel. An official statement celebrated the plant’s potential to position Bastar prominently on the global steel map, and significantly drive the region’s socioeconomic progress.

Referring to the Central government’s focus on connectivity, the Prime Minister mentioned the economic corridor and modern highways in Chhattisgarh. He also informed that as compared to 2014, the railways budget of Chhattisgarh has been increased by about 20 times.

The Prime Minister expressed happiness that Chhattisgarh has completed the work of 100% electrification of railway tracks. “In the coming days, Jagdalpur station will become the main center of the city and passenger facilities here will be upgraded. In the last nine years, free Wi-Fi facility has been provided at more than 120 stations in the state,” he added.

Governor of Chhattisgarh, BiswabhusanHarichandan, and Member of Parliament, Mohan Mandavi were present on the occasion, among others.
